What does x equal 1/2x+ 4 =9

Answer: x = 10

Step-by-step explanation:

1/2 x + 4 = 9

To find the value of x, we first combine like terms

1/2x = 9 - 4

1/2x = 5

Divide both sides by 1/2

x = 5 ÷ 1/2

x = 5 x 2/1

x = 10
